The Riddle of the Gate (5.2)
Descending from Mount Parnassus along the Pythian way, Oedipus traveled east toward the sunrise. By midday he had reached the triple meeting of roads. Behind him rose Delphi. Before him two roads diverged. One bent toward Daulia’s quieter fields. The other led to the great city of Thebes.
